Garlic’s Impact on Colon Health

Garlic, a staple in many culinary traditions and revered for its health benefits, is often hailed as a superfood due to its antimicrobial, anti-inflammatory, and antioxidant properties. However, despite its numerous advantages, garlic can have adverse effects on the digestive system, particularly for individuals with certain gastrointestinal conditions. One of the primary concerns is its impact on the colon. This article explores the potential adverse effects of garlic on the colon, considering both its biochemical properties and its effects on individuals with specific gastrointestinal issues.

The Chemical Composition of Garlic

Garlic (Allium sativum) contains several bioactive compounds, including allicin, diallyl sulfide, and various sulfur-containing compounds. Allicin, the most studied compound, is responsible for garlic’s pungent aroma and much of its medicinal properties. It possesses antimicrobial, anti-inflammatory, and antioxidant activities, which contribute to its reputation as a beneficial food. However, these same compounds can lead to digestive discomfort in some individuals.

Potential Adverse Effects of Garlic on the Colon

  1. Digestive Irritation:
    Garlic can cause irritation of the digestive tract due to its high sulfur content. The sulfur compounds can be harsh on the gastrointestinal lining, particularly when consumed in large quantities. This irritation may manifest as abdominal pain, bloating, gas, and diarrhea. For individuals with sensitive digestive systems, even moderate consumption of garlic can exacerbate these symptoms.

  2. FODMAP Content:
    Garlic is high in fructans, a type of oligosaccharide classified as a fermentable oligosaccharide, disaccharide, monosaccharide, and polyol (FODMAP). FODMAPs are poorly absorbed in the small intestine and are fermented by bacteria in the colon, which can lead to increased gas production and bloating. For individuals with irritable bowel syndrome (IBS) or other functional gastrointestinal disorders, high-FODMAP foods like garlic can trigger or worsen symptoms.

  3. Impact on Gut Microbiota:
    While garlic has antimicrobial properties that can be beneficial, it can also disrupt the balance of gut microbiota. The gut microbiota is composed of a diverse community of microorganisms that play a crucial role in digestion and overall health. Garlic’s antimicrobial effects may reduce the diversity of beneficial bacteria, potentially leading to gastrointestinal imbalances and discomfort.

  4. Risk of Gastrointestinal Bleeding:
    Garlic, especially in high doses or in supplement form, can have anticoagulant effects, meaning it may increase the risk of bleeding. This is particularly relevant for individuals with pre-existing gastrointestinal conditions or those taking anticoagulant medications. The risk of gastrointestinal bleeding can be compounded if garlic irritates the gastrointestinal lining.

  5. Allergic Reactions:
    Although rare, some individuals may experience allergic reactions to garlic. Symptoms can include gastrointestinal distress, skin reactions, and respiratory issues. For those with garlic allergies, ingestion can lead to more severe gastrointestinal symptoms, including inflammation and pain in the colon.

Population-Specific Considerations

  1. Individuals with Irritable Bowel Syndrome (IBS):
    For those with IBS, garlic’s high FODMAP content can be particularly problematic. IBS is characterized by symptoms such as abdominal pain, bloating, and altered bowel habits. High-FODMAP foods like garlic can exacerbate these symptoms, leading to increased discomfort and digestive issues.

  2. Patients with Inflammatory Bowel Disease (IBD):
    Inflammatory bowel diseases, including Crohn’s disease and ulcerative colitis, involve chronic inflammation of the gastrointestinal tract. Garlic’s potential to irritate the gastrointestinal lining and its high FODMAP content may worsen symptoms in individuals with IBD. These patients may need to limit their garlic intake to avoid exacerbating their condition.

  3. People with Peptic Ulcers:
    Garlic can increase stomach acid production, which may aggravate symptoms of peptic ulcers. Ulcers are sores that develop on the lining of the stomach, small intestine, or esophagus, and are often caused or worsened by high acidity. Consuming garlic may exacerbate ulcer-related pain and discomfort.

Managing Garlic Consumption

To mitigate the adverse effects of garlic on the colon, individuals can take several approaches:

  1. Moderation:
    Consuming garlic in moderation is key. Large quantities of garlic are more likely to cause digestive discomfort. Using garlic in small amounts or as a seasoning rather than a primary ingredient can help reduce potential adverse effects.

  2. Cooking Garlic:
    Cooking garlic can reduce its FODMAP content and decrease its potential to irritate the digestive tract. Roasting or sautéing garlic may make it easier on the digestive system compared to consuming it raw.

  3. Using Garlic Supplements:
    For individuals who experience digestive issues with whole garlic, garlic supplements in the form of enteric-coated capsules may be an alternative. These supplements are designed to pass through the stomach and dissolve in the intestine, potentially reducing gastrointestinal irritation.

  4. Consulting a Healthcare Provider:
    Individuals with gastrointestinal conditions or those experiencing adverse effects from garlic should consult a healthcare provider. A healthcare professional can offer personalized advice, conduct appropriate tests, and recommend dietary adjustments or treatments.
